Volunteer-run local museum covering Romsey’s social history, industry, and notable residents. Compact, informative, and central for first-time visitors.
Historic domestic building with period rooms and displays. Often presented with the heritage centre and valued for its surviving medieval character.
Working watermill and heritage site with displays on milling and riverside life. A distinctive museum visit beside one of Hampshire’s famous chalk streams.
Central green by Romsey Abbey and the River Test. Ideal for relaxing, photographing the abbey, and enjoying one of the town’s most attractive open spaces.
Historic pedestrian-focused street lined with old buildings and independent shops. A pleasant place to experience Romsey’s market-town character.
Historic market area at the centre of town. Worth visiting for civic character, local events, and easy access to nearby heritage sights.
A Hampshire pub classic of local pork sausages in onion gravy, often served with mashed potatoes. It reflects the county's strong farming and pub food traditions.
A traditional English roast, often using Hampshire beef or lamb, with roast potatoes, vegetables and gravy. It is a staple Sunday meal in local pubs.
Cured ham from Hampshire, valued for its rich, salty flavour. It is one of the county's best-known foods and is often served in sandwiches or ploughman's lunches.

Moderate for southern England. Rooms, dining, and rail travel cost more than smaller UK towns, but Romsey is usually cheaper than London.
Service may be included at restaurants; otherwise tip about 10% for good service. Taxi tips are optional, often rounding up. Cafes usually do not expect tips, but small change is appreciated.

Accessibility facilities are available at Romsey: Staff help available: Yes, Step free access note: Step Free Category B2 - This station has a degree of step free access with both platforms able to be accessed step free, platform 1 is via local roads and up a long access ramp. Platform 2 is through the ticket office or night entrance,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station, Ramp for train access: Yes, Wheelchairs available: No,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: Yes.
